Wikidata is a collaboratively edited multilingual knowledge graph hosted by the Wikimedia Foundation. It is a common source of open data that Wikimedia projects such as Wikipedia can use, and anyone else, under a public domain license. The used data model is the Resource Description Framework. Wikidata is powered by the software Wikibase. More information...
